- Financial Planning and Analysis
- Provide effective financial administrative planning and control on assigned projects/contracts.
- Develop program Performance Measurement Baseline (PMB) for earned value/project management purposes to enhance analytic capabilities on programs.
- Perform analysis of program cost and schedule performance, identifying trends and providing actionable information to the Project Leadership Team for corrective measures.
- Prepare and analyze Estimates at Complete (EACs) and deliver comprehensive financial support to assigned program teams.
- Support Program Management in assessing program risks and opportunities.
- Assist teams in preparation for weekly meetings and program reviews.
- Budgeting and Forecasting
- Support site leadership and program management teams in monthly sales forecasts and budgeting.
- Accommodate unexpected events, achieve critical deadlines with quality results, and contribute as a flexible team member to the site's initiatives.
- Internal Controls and Auditing
- Collaborate with the General Accounting Manager to assist with segregation of duties, audits, and internal controls.
- Prepare and/or review journal entries, accruals, and invoicing in support of General Accounting.
- Conduct preparation and/or review of balance sheet reconciliations.
- Support audit preparations, reviews, and internal control procedures.
- Compliance and Documentation
- Maintain and update accounting procedure/policy documentation to ensure adherence to corporate policies, contractual requirements, and GAAP.
- Support the site with ongoing ISO recertification efforts.
- Ensure compliance with corporate policies, GAAP, and other regulatory standards.
